  7. 1. the act or process of retrieving. 2. the possibility of recovery, restoration, or rectification (esp in the phrase beyond retrieval) 3. (Computer Science) a computer filing operation that recalls records or other data from a file.

  8. retrieval. (formal) the process of getting something back, especially from a place where it should not be synonym recovery. The ship was buried, beyond retrieval, at the bottom of the sea. beyond retrieval (figurative) By then the situation was beyond retrieval (= impossible to put right).
